AUDITION CALL for LA PASTORELA DE SACTOWN, A bilingual holiday musical
A production of Sacramento’s Latino Center of Art and Culture.

Adaptation by Joan Holden
Music by Eduardo Robledo
Directed by Wilma Bonet

We are looking for:

  • SAN MIGUEL ARCANGEL- an angel and immigration-rights activist, must be bilingual Spanish/English
  • LUCIFER- the fallen angel, Lord of Hell, Spanish/English, must be bilingual Spanish/English
  • THREE ANGELITOS/ANGELS- A heavenly chorus, must be bilingual Spanish/English
  • THREE DIABLITOS/DEVILS- Satanas’ henchpeople, impersonate a Call Girl, a shyster Lawyer, and a Comadre.
